[游戏开发]Shardingsphere 4.1.1 版本坑

?

SELECT
	COUNT(*)
FROM
	(
		SELECT
			XXX
		FROM
			XXX r
		LEFT JOIN YYY d ON r.id = d.resource_position_id
		AND d.tenant_code = '10001'
		WHERE
			1 = 1
		AND r.custom_id = ?
		AND r.is_deleted = 'N'
		AND r.tenant_code = '10001'
		GROUP BY
			r.id
	) TOTAL

?1、SelectStatementContext 初始化

    public SelectStatementContext(SelectStatement sqlStatement, GroupByContext groupByContext, OrderByContext orderByContext, ProjectionsContext projectionsContext, PaginationContext paginationContext) {
        super(sqlStatement);
        this.tablesContext = new TablesContext(sqlStatement.getSimpleTableSegments());
        this.groupByContext = groupByContext;
        this.orderByContext = orderByContext;
        this.projectionsContext = projectionsContext;
        this.paginationContext = paginationContext;
        this.containsSubquery = this.containsSubquery();
    }

2、注意

this.tablesContext = new TablesContext(sqlStatement.getSimpleTableSegments());
SelectStatement.java
public Collection<SimpleTableSegment> getSimpleTableSegments() {
        Collection<SimpleTableSegment> result = new LinkedList();
        Iterator var2 = this.tableReferences.iterator();

        while(var2.hasNext()) {
            TableReferenceSegment each = (TableReferenceSegment)var2.next();
            result.addAll(each.getTables());
        }

        return result;
    }
TableReferenceSegment.java
public Collection<SimpleTableSegment> getTables() {
        Collection<SimpleTableSegment> tables = new LinkedList();
        if (null != this.tableFactor && this.tableFactor.getTable() instanceof SimpleTableSegment) {
            tables.add((SimpleTableSegment)this.tableFactor.getTable());
        }

        if (!this.joinedTables.isEmpty()) {
            Iterator var2 = this.joinedTables.iterator();

            while(var2.hasNext()) {
                JoinedTableSegment each = (JoinedTableSegment)var2.next();
                if (null != each.getTable()) {
                    tables.add((SimpleTableSegment)each.getTable());
                }
            }
        }

此时tableFactor的类型为SubquerySegment(startIndex=21, stopIndex=555, select=org.apache.shardingsphere.sql.parser.sql.statement.dml.SelectStatement@8a91e92),getTables拿到的是空集合

3、执行查询时,实例化路由引擎

ShardingRouteEngineFactory.java
public static ShardingRouteEngine newInstance(ShardingRule shardingRule, ShardingSphereMetaData metaData, SQLStatementContext sqlStatementContext, ShardingConditions shardingConditions, ConfigurationProperties properties) {
        SQLStatement sqlStatement = sqlStatementContext.getSqlStatement();
        Collection<String> tableNames = sqlStatementContext.getTablesContext().getTableNames();
        if (sqlStatement instanceof TCLStatement) {
            return new ShardingDatabaseBroadcastRoutingEngine();
        } else if (sqlStatement instanceof DDLStatement) {
            return new ShardingTableBroadcastRoutingEngine(metaData.getSchema(), sqlStatementContext);
        } else if (sqlStatement instanceof DALStatement) {
            return getDALRoutingEngine(shardingRule, sqlStatement, tableNames);
        } else if (sqlStatement instanceof DCLStatement) {
            return getDCLRoutingEngine(sqlStatementContext, metaData);
        } else if (shardingRule.isAllInDefaultDataSource(tableNames)) {
            return new ShardingDefaultDatabaseRoutingEngine(tableNames);
        } else if (shardingRule.isAllBroadcastTables(tableNames)) {
            return (ShardingRouteEngine)(sqlStatement instanceof SelectStatement ? new ShardingUnicastRoutingEngine(tableNames) : new ShardingDatabaseBroadcastRoutingEngine());
        } else if (sqlStatementContext.getSqlStatement() instanceof DMLStatement && tableNames.isEmpty() && shardingRule.hasDefaultDataSourceName()) {
            return new ShardingDefaultDatabaseRoutingEngine(tableNames);
        } else {
            return (ShardingRouteEngine)((!(sqlStatementContext.getSqlStatement() instanceof DMLStatement) || !shardingConditions.isAlwaysFalse()) && !tableNames.isEmpty() && shardingRule.tableRuleExists(tableNames) ? getShardingRoutingEngine(shardingRule, sqlStatementContext, shardingConditions, tableNames, properties) : new ShardingUnicastRoutingEngine(tableNames));
        }
    }

此时,tableNames,拿到的是空,因为第1步,初始化时,tables是空,最后一步拿到的是默认随机路由引擎ShardingUnicastRoutingEngine

4、路由问题

ShardingUnicastRoutingEngine.java

public RouteResult route(ShardingRule shardingRule) {
        RouteResult result = new RouteResult();
        String dataSourceName = shardingRule.getShardingDataSourceNames().getRandomDataSourceName();
        RouteMapper dataSourceMapper = new RouteMapper(dataSourceName, dataSourceName);
        ArrayList tableMappers;
        if (shardingRule.isAllBroadcastTables(this.logicTables)) {
            tableMappers = new ArrayList(this.logicTables.size());
            Iterator var6 = this.logicTables.iterator();

            while(var6.hasNext()) {
                String each = (String)var6.next();
                tableMappers.add(new RouteMapper(each, each));
            }

            result.getRouteUnits().add(new RouteUnit(dataSourceMapper, tableMappers));
        } else if (this.logicTables.isEmpty()) {
            result.getRouteUnits().add(new RouteUnit(dataSourceMapper, Collections.emptyList()));
        } else if (1 == this.logicTables.size()) {
            String logicTableName = (String)this.logicTables.iterator().next();
            if (!shardingRule.findTableRule(logicTableName).isPresent()) {
                result.getRouteUnits().add(new RouteUnit(dataSourceMapper, Collections.emptyList()));
                return result;
            }

            DataNode dataNode = shardingRule.getDataNode(logicTableName);
            result.getRouteUnits().add(new RouteUnit(dataSourceMapper, Collections.singletonList(new RouteMapper(logicTableName, dataNode.getTableName()))));
        } else {
            tableMappers = new ArrayList(this.logicTables.size());
            Set<String> availableDatasourceNames = null;
            boolean first = true;
            Iterator var8 = this.logicTables.iterator();

            while(var8.hasNext()) {
                String each = (String)var8.next();
                TableRule tableRule = shardingRule.getTableRule(each);
                DataNode dataNode = (DataNode)tableRule.getActualDataNodes().get(0);
                tableMappers.add(new RouteMapper(each, dataNode.getTableName()));
                Set<String> currentDataSourceNames = new HashSet(tableRule.getActualDatasourceNames().size());
                Iterator var13 = tableRule.getActualDataNodes().iterator();

                while(var13.hasNext()) {
                    DataNode eachDataNode = (DataNode)var13.next();
                    currentDataSourceNames.add(eachDataNode.getDataSourceName());
                }

                if (first) {
                    availableDatasourceNames = currentDataSourceNames;
                    first = false;
                } else {
                    availableDatasourceNames = Sets.intersection((Set)availableDatasourceNames, currentDataSourceNames);
                }
            }

            if (((Set)availableDatasourceNames).isEmpty()) {
                throw new ShardingSphereConfigurationException("Cannot find actual datasource intersection for logic tables: %s", new Object[]{this.logicTables});
            }

            dataSourceName = shardingRule.getShardingDataSourceNames().getRandomDataSourceName((Collection)availableDatasourceNames);
            result.getRouteUnits().add(new RouteUnit(new RouteMapper(dataSourceName, dataSourceName), tableMappers));
        }

        return result;
    }
String dataSourceName = shardingRule.getShardingDataSourceNames().getRandomDataSourceName();

数据源是个随机出来的数据源,不走分库算法
